We are on the lookout for a proactive and enthusiastic Legal Support Assistant (LSA) to join our busy Real Estate and Property Litigation Teams in our Plymouth office on a full time basis. As an integral part of the LSA team, you’ll ensure the provision of an efficient and effective secretarial support service.
The role of the LSA is to provide a full range of administrative and secretarial support including meeting, communicating and interacting with clients when necessary, diary management, use of digital dictation (to include correspondence) and preparing and printing documents; along with wider responsibilities such as incoming and outgoing post, scanning, printing, arranging travel, preparing expense claims and any necessary meeting room preparations.
Who you are
Previous experience as an LSA is preferred, but not essential.
You\’ll be an enthusiastic, well-organised individual, who enjoys working as part of a busy team and independently. You will demonstrate an ability to respond to the needs of the business, acting professionally and ethically to protect the confidentiality of the firm and its people.
As a strong team player with a positive, can-do attitude, you will possess excellent interpersonal skills and a flair for building effective working relationships across all levels.
